Complete Blood Count (CBC) vs Telehealth Visit

Medicare Cost Comparison 2025

Quick Answer

Complete Blood Count (CBC): $30 total · Medicare pays $24 · Patient pays $6

Telehealth Visit: $100 total · Medicare pays $80 · Patient pays $20
